Western pygmy marmosets have some exceptional characteristics. They have for a longer time arms than legs. Unlike the flat fingernails that the majority of other primates have, western pygmy marmosets have pointed claws that will help them clamber up trees.

The cotton-leading tamarin derives its title from the massive mane of cottony white fur on its head. The aspect can make the species one of the most striking primates on this planet. Initial explained in 1758 by Linnaeus, the cotton-top tamarin is frequently wrongly referred to in many works of literature given that the Cotton-prime “marmoset.
